Back at home in Germany racing a Mercedes-Benz Formula 1 car for the first time, Michael Schumacher experienced a varied day on Friday. Slowed by rear wing problems in the morning, the 7-time World Champion finished sixth in the afternoon and now hopes to achieve at least the same by the time qualifying arrives.
With the rear wing issue having slowed the German’s progress in the morning, car damage kept him in the garage for the final minutes of the second session although Michael is upbeat, confident that Mercedes are moving forward.
“Today's sessions were a bit mixed due to the weather conditions but we were able to get the car working by the end, so it was a reasonable day,” he said. “One of my excursions caused some damage to the floor which led to a second excursion afterwards and we decided to stop slightly early this afternoon.
“We are looking reasonable over one lap and on longer runs, confirming what we already hinted at during the last weekend in Silverstone.
“If everything goes as it should tomorrow, we should reach fifth or sixth position, which is a step forward, and maybe even more in the race. But for sure, we will do everything possible to achieve a good result for our fans at our home race.”
